True, Ja Ja gave it to much of a "kids feel" where the sarcastic banter between C3PO and R2D2 was both entertaining and adult at the same time (it didn't matter that young children couldn't understand it, and that was the whole beauty of it).
However Venom also has a point - Star Wars should have massive fleet battles in all it's episodes, thats why it's called Star Wars and not Land Wars. The Naboo/Droid fleet was impressive but lost some of it's touch since we had to listen to Anakins pathetic whining as he learn't how to fly the starfighter. Now I know he's a Jedi etc... and should be good at flying but there was none of the comradeship between the Naboo against the evil Droid ships as there was with the Rebels against the Imperials - it all felt much more human when we had that going on.
That said - there was a land battle on Hoth as well as on Naboo, but what have we here? Ja Ja Binks wandering around being stupid and accidentally saving the day - Blatently something to keep the kids entertained, I was hoping for a gritty fight between the under-equiped Gungans and the Imperial like presence of the Droid army - but was instead put through the various antics of everyones most hated alien ever.
Little things like that made a potentially excellent film just "average" since it relied to heavily on effects and not on good acting. None of the charachters were really developed (except perhaps Quigon Jin (sp?)). Whereas in 4/5/6 there was a tight nit between the actors who all had real charachter (Han Solo anyone?) hell, even Princess Leia managed some feeling in her acting, whereas Queen Amidala in all her guises was really rather wooden and overly regal considering her age and the situation she was in.
But I'm going on, I could pick holes in the films for a long time but I really don't think I should - I've said my piece, for now (http://dynamic.gamespy.com/~freespace/ubb/noncgi/wink.gif)
